How to convert pound-force second per square foot to poise
Enter your viscosity in pound-force second per square foot and get the equivalent in poise instantly. Key reference points: water has a viscosity of about 1 centipoise (0.001 Pa·s), motor oil ranges from 50-200 cP depending on grade, and honey is about 10,000 cP.
Pound per foot-second is the imperial viscosity unit; poise is the CGS equivalent still referenced in many viscometry standards and polymer science publications.

Common pound-force second per square foot to poise conversions
| Pound Force Second Per Square Foot (lbf·s/ft²) | Poise (P) |
|---|---|
| 1 | 478.803 |
| 5 | 2394.01 |
| 10 | 4788.03 |
| 25 | 11970.1 |
| 50 | 23940.1 |
| 100 | 47880.3 |
| 500 | 239401 |
| 1000 | 478803 |
